引言
对于中国的大学生来说,程序设计是一项重要的技能,而C语言作为一门历史悠久、应用广泛的编程语言,是程序设计入门的首选。本文将针对C语言的基础知识进行解析,并分享一些实战技巧,帮助大学生更好地入门程序设计。
C语言基础解析
1. 数据类型
C语言中的数据类型包括整型、浮点型、字符型等。每种数据类型都有其特定的存储方式和表示范围。
- 整型:包括
int、short、long等,用于存储整数。 - 浮点型:包括
float、double等,用于存储小数。 - 字符型:包括
char,用于存储单个字符。
2. 变量和常量
变量是用于存储数据的标识符,而常量则是其值在程序运行过程中不能改变的量。
- 变量声明:使用
int a;来声明一个整型变量。 - 常量定义:使用
const int PI = 3.14159;来定义一个常量。
3. 运算符
C语言中的运算符包括算术运算符、关系运算符、逻辑运算符等。
- 算术运算符:如
+、-、*、/等。 - 关系运算符:如
==、!=、>、<等。 - 逻辑运算符:如
&&、||、!等。
实战技巧分享
1. 熟悉开发环境
选择一个合适的开发环境对于程序设计至关重要。推荐使用Visual Studio Code、Eclipse或Code::Blocks等。
2. 编写注释
良好的注释习惯可以让你和他人更容易理解代码。使用//进行单行注释,使用/* ... */进行多行注释。
3. 掌握控制结构
掌握if、switch、for、while等控制结构,是编写复杂程序的基础。
4. 函数和模块化
将程序分解为多个函数或模块,可以提高代码的可读性和可维护性。
5. 错误处理
学会使用try-catch语句或其他错误处理机制,可以有效提高程序的健壮性。
答案解析示例
以下是一个简单的C语言程序,用于计算两个整数的和:
#include <stdio.h>
int main() {
int a, b, sum;
// 用户输入两个整数
printf("请输入两个整数:");
scanf("%d %d", &a, &b);
// 计算和
sum = a + b;
// 输出结果
printf("两个整数的和为:%d\n", sum);
return 0;
}
在这个例子中,我们首先包含了stdio.h头文件,用于使用printf和scanf函数。然后声明了三个整型变量a、b和sum。通过scanf函数读取用户输入的两个整数,并计算它们的和。最后,使用printf函数输出结果。
结语
通过本文的学习,相信你已经对C语言的基础知识有了初步的了解,并且掌握了一些实用的实战技巧。继续努力,不断实践,你会成为一名优秀的程序设计者。
